---
language: rust
rust:
- nightly
sudo: false
cache:
- apt
- cargo
addons:
apt:
packages:
# to x-compile miniz-sys from sources
- gcc-multilib
matrix:
include:
- os: osx
- env: TARGET=x86_64-unknown-freebsd
- env: TARGET=i686-unknown-freebsd
- env: TARGET=i686-unknown-linux-gnu
- rust: stable
script:
- cargo build
script:
- cargo test
- cargo doc --no-deps
notifications:
email:
on_success: never